Get PriceWhat is hornfels parent rock type Hornfels is a metamorphic rock formed by the contact between mudstone / shale or other clay rich rock and a hot igneous body and represents a heat altered equivalent of the original rock Pre existing bedding and structure of the parent rock is generally destroyed during the formation of hornfels

Get PriceAmphibolite is a coarse grained metamorphic rock that is composed mainly of green brown or black amphibole minerals and plagioclase feldspar The amphiboles are usually members of the hornblende group It can also contain minor amounts of other metamorphic minerals such as biotite epidote garnet wollastonite andalusite staurolite

Get PriceApplication of crushed rock is a means of controlling step voltage and touch voltage Step Voltage During a fault condition a person walking on the surface of substation can experience a voltage potential between his two feet typically assumed to be or 1m apart This causes a current to flow from one feet through his body to other feet

Get PriceMost sedimentary rocks are easily crushed to be used as road stone but hard grit stones can also be used for this purpose Many crystalline metamorphic rocks can also be used although apart from hornfels and schistose grit they are too variable to make good road stone aggregate b Resistance to Surface Wear
